I had to share this recent email from ICANN re the launch of their new gTLD's, read on an email from ICANN's CEO;
We have learned of a possible glitch in the TLD application system software that has allowed a limited number of users to view some other users' file names and user names in certain scenarios.
Out of an abundance of caution, we took the system offline to protect applicant data. We are examining how this issue occurred and considering appropriate steps forward.
We apologize for any concern this may have caused and will communicate on a regular basis on our website, which can be found at: http://newgtlds.icann.org
Akram Atallah
Chief Operating Officer
ICANN
